  • Abstract
    One of the challenging issues in wireless network is rogue access point (RAP) detection and mitigation. The authors propose a new access point (AP) selection mechanism to keep wireless users from RAPs. A centralised server called AP registration centre (APRC) maintains a list of authorised APs, and a wireless user can check if a specific AP is legitimate by querying APRC about its legitimacy in a secure way using the concept of voting and signal strength-based authentication. The authors compare their scheme with a timing-based scheme and the experiment results show that our scheme detects RAPs accurately with lower false positives and false negatives.
